Abstract

778,027. Glass pressing. OWENSILLINOIS GLASS CO. Sept. 22, 1955 [Dec. 23. 1954], No. 27061/55. Class 56 A press-and-blow machine includes a press-mould 11 and blow mould 17 and a plunger 26 with neck moulds 16a. Admission of fluid pressure to the cylinder 20 of the plunger 26 is controlled by a camoperated main distributer 40 controlling supplies to pipes 90 and 51. Pipe 51 feeds another distributer M by way of pipe 52 and, as shown in Fig. 2. this distributer has two pistons 63, 64 of equal diameter, and a larger piston 66, on a common piston rod, a restricted passage 62 to beneath the piston 66, an exhaust port 67, a pipe 75 to the cylinder 28, and an adjustable exhaust 73. These arrangements allow the quick application of full pressure to the cylinder 28 followed by'a reduction of pressure therein, passage 62 allowing the build up of pressure beneath piston 66 to raise it against spring 61 and so raising piston 64 to close passage 55 and vent 75 through 67 (the lower end of piston 64 by now having uncovered the aperture at the base of chamber 56).
